All About 2021 Jeep Renegade Drivetrain Service

Your Renegade’s drivetrain has a very important job. It transmits power from the engine to the wheels. It runs the full length of your Jeep, from the axles to the transmission. It's one of the most complex systems in your Renegade and is made up of everything after the engine transmission: differentials, driveshafts, joints, axles, and wheels. When you tune into you 2021 Jeep Renegade drivetrain, you help maintain your vehicle’s overall power. You can help prevent repairs by checking and changing differential fluids, and lubricating bearings and gears according to Jeep's recommendations.

Your Jeep could be crying out for driveshaft repair if you notice clunks when shifting, vibration as your vehicle accelerates, resistance when turning, or heavy vibrations in your floorboards. It’s difficult to nail down a timeline for drivetrain repair. The system’s parts and pieces don’t have a set expiration date. So much depends on the climate and your driving style. Your best bet is to visit Firestone Complete Auto Care when you first notice a problem with how your Jeep Renegade drives.

How much does it cost to fix your 2021 Jeep Renegade drivetrain? Again, it depends! Some more minor differential repairs, like seal or gasket replacement, can lean toward being more affordable. But bigger repairs, like gear or bearing replacement, require more labor and can therefore be more expensive.

  • What causes a Renegade’s malfunction indicator light (MIL) to illuminate? Engine problems, transmission problems, faulty sensors, electrical issues, misfire issues, and connector problems could all cause your Renegade’s malfunction warning light, or better known as the check engine light, to illuminate.
  • Is it possible to reset the Renegade malfunction warning light on my own? While it’s sometimes possible to clear a malfunction warning light at home, it’s never recommended. If your Renegade’s check engine light comes on, it’s usually because there is a problem in one of the vehicle’s systems. You should find and address the underlying issue to help keep your vehicle in great shape. By simply resetting the check engine light, you may temporarily get rid of the light, but the underlying problem is still there. It will only be a matter of time before the light comes back.

  • Does my Renegade drivetrain include the transmission? The transmission is a crucial part of your drivetrain system. The drivetrain in your Renegade is responsible for transferring power from the engine to the wheels to move the vehicle forward. This system consists of several components, including the transmission, driveshaft, differential, and axles.
